hey guys, my car reads in mph, so has a converter. vtec engages at 5.2k in 2nd,3rd,4th and 5th. i dont have vtec in first gear at the 5.2k, but.... i was having a session at the traffic light gp with an audi a3 s line earlier and i hit the limit at about 6.5k in first... then all of a sudden vtec kicked in at what i thought was the rev limit in first gear taking me to the red line. and my vtec light illuminated, so my question is why? would it be because i hit the speed range for vtec to engage? also where would be the location of my converter out of interest?

Yeah you reached over 28mph in 1st so Vtec engaged, just won't for long at first isn't long enough

Your converter is between the Vss and the ECU
